About this course

About this course


This is a very basic introductory course for people that haven’t really used computers before. This will help build confidence in opening a laptop and using some basic IT skills.


This is a beginner’s short course learning how to start using basic word processing skills within the Microsoft programme of Word.


This is suitable for Learners that want to have a basic knowledge of Word.


Topic areas covered may be things like turning on and off the computer, using the keyboard, practicing mouse skills, and using basic computer programmes and interface features. This is a good course to take if you would like to develop your basic digital skills and get up to date in the modern world.


Learners should bring a notepad and pen
